How they compare
Lebanon currently reports 22.7% against 21.6% in Chile, a difference of 1.1%.
That makes Lebanon's figure about 1.1 times Chile's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Lebanon ahead.
Chile ranks 41st and Lebanon ranks 38th of 186 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Chile averaged higher in 1 and Lebanon in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Chile | Lebanon |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 15.0% | 20.5% | 5.5% | Lebanon |
| 2000s | 24.1% | 20.0% | 4.1% | Chile |
| 2010s | 17.4% | 20.0% | 2.6% | Lebanon |
| 2020s | 21.3% | 24.4% | 3.1% | Lebanon |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Share of the labor force aged 15-24 without work, but actively looking for a job and available to start soon.
